I have a combo (set with die and coordinating embossing folder). After I cut the image with the die, how do I line up the embossing on the cut?

0

The easiest way to line up the cut with the embossing folder is by placing the cut on the front part of the embossing folder. Close the back part of the embossing folder to hold the cut in place. Another suggestion is to place repositionable tape on a small section on the cut. Place the cut in the embossing folder, then close the embossing folder. Run the embossing folder through the machine. Open the embossing folder and remove the tape from the cut.
